Recovery Procedure — Brindlewood Transcode Farm. If the farm scheduler account is disabled, all pending transcode jobs pause but are not lost; they remain in the Oakmere queue for 72 hours. As a contractor, escalate before attempting recovery yourself, and document each step. Once authorized, open the recovery shell on the scheduler node and supply the passphrase shown immediately below.

unlock words, fawig-bagef: olidor-holir-istox-holath-tamys-quenion-giliel

## Formula Sandbox Restart

If user-supplied formulas in Calcfenn start timing out, the sandbox pool is likely exhausted. Restart the sandbox supervisor, then confirm evaluation latency drops below the alert threshold.

The sandbox enforces CPU, memory, and recursion limits at startup. Verify the running limits match the approved configuration, shown below.

service settings:
PELATH_PIN=5541
PELATH_TENANT=eliath
PELATH_METRICS_HOST=metrics.pelath.qorveltech.example
PELATH_SEAL=seal_2e786e59
PELATH_STANDBY_TEAM=eliius

## v4.2.0 — Tonewalk Audio Guide

Breaking: the setting `GUIDE_STREAM_KEY` has been renamed to `TONEWALK_STREAM_SECRET`. Plugins reading the old name will get an empty string starting with this release; the compatibility shim from v4.1 is removed. Update your manifests and any deployment templates before upgrading. Exhibit-sync and offline-pack plugins are affected; narration-only plugins are not. Migration is a one-line change in your env file — drop the old entry and add the new one as shown below.

sealed setting: LEDGER_TOKEN20=6148d35bbb480b0ab79e

# Pagination config — Lanternfish Public API
#
# Welcome aboard. All list endpoints are cursor-paginated; offset params
# were removed in v3. PAGE_SIZE_DEFAULT=25 and PAGE_SIZE_MAX=100 are hard
# caps enforced at the gateway, not per-route. Cursors are opaque — never
# parse them client-side or in tests. Raising PAGE_SIZE_MAX needs a perf
# review first. Cursors are signed before leaving the service, and the
# signing secret is set on the line directly below.

vault entry, yagef-bahop: COURIER_KEY29=5cc62eb51255862256337c33c5be9